The Opportunity

We are looking for Medical Office Assistant/Administrative Assistant to join our North Burnaby Physiotherapy and Wellness team in Burnaby, BC. Experience in healthcare clinic or medical office is required.

Reporting to the Director of the Clinic, this role is multi-faceted and performs duties and responsibilities related to scheduling/booking all appointments, invoicing/billing (patient, 3rd party vendors), customer service, marketing and other supportive administrative duties as assigned.

This position is an integral part to the Clinic that works together and/or independently to achieve effectively managed quality Physiotherapy operations.

We are a busy clinic, offering Physiotherapy, Acupuncture. This position is poised for individuals who are personable, possess accuracy, strong attention to details, ability to think critically and problem solving within time sensitive deadlines.

Responsibilities
  • Greet and check patients in and out for and after treatment
  • Booking/Modifying Appointments
  • Schedule Management, scheduling all staff: administrators, therapist so adequate coverage is always available including vacation coverage
  • Assist with Operations management: Compliance: Covid 19, Occupational Health and Safety
  • Answer incoming calls to include, new patient calls, scheduling patient appointments, requesting records and follow up
  • Invoicing/Billing (Patients and Third Party companies)
  • Communicating with insurance companies, keeping track of coverage limits
  • Accurate Data Entry and Maintaining Files & maintaining patient records
  • Processing Payments and Cashing out and Collection of outstanding accounts (A.R.).
  • Statistical reports on billing software
  • Assist in Hiring
  • Prepare treatment rooms for therapist and keeping the Clinic well maintained (general tidying, laundry, assisting therapist with cleaning electrodes and putting away supplies)
  • Marketing
  • Promoting the services of North Burnaby Physio (NBP) to the public, patients, and referral partners
  • Managing on-point and well executed social media posts that build community and brand awareness
  • Management of the NBP website
  • Managing online and in-person reviews from patients (i.e. Google, Bing, feedback box, etc.).
  • Analyzing customer data to improve customer experience
  • Managing Client Experience management/complaints
Who you are
  • Medical Office Assistant Certificate or 1-2 years of post-secondary training or related field
  • Minimum 1 to 2 years of general administrative experience in a medical office or clinic
  • Proficient with Microsoft Office (Word and Excel)
  • Ability to type 40 wpm
  • Experience managing schedules and day to day clinic tasks efficiently.
  • Strong Customer Service Skill and Organizational Skills
  • Detail Oriented with strong problem-solving skills
  • Experience with scheduling and billing software
  • Previous sales experience or can learn how to increase bookings for the clinic is an asset
  • Ability to speak conversational Cantonese is preferred
